此脚本根据上一个屏幕中的用户输入(开始日期和结束日期)过滤记录。它工作正常,但是我希望输出的报告将数据按另一个字段[SN]分组。如何添加该参数?
Me.Filter = "[Date] between #" & Format(Me!startdate.Value, "yyyy\/mm\/dd")
& "# and #" & Format(Me!enddate.Value, "yyyy\/mm\/dd") & "# "
strFilter = Me.Filter
Me.FilterOn = True
DoCmd.OpenReport "Monthly Ops", acViewReport, , Me.Filter
答案 0 :(得分:0)
不要认为您可以在Access报告中动态地“分组”。假设您要分组的字段数量有限,我将创建该数量的不同报告,每个报告都有不同的分组选项之一,然后使用其他参数来确定要打开的报告。
答案 1 :(得分:0)
访问报告向导提供了对一个或多个字段进行分组的选项。我能够对SN进行分组并按日期排序,我认为在将记录发送到报告之前,我将使用查询进行过滤。